West Bloomfield Woods Nature Preserve offers 162 acres of pristine Michigan wilderness perfect for introducing kids to the wonders of nature. With well-maintained boardwalks over wetlands, easy-to-navigate trails, and dedicated wildlife observation areas, families can explore diverse ecosystems while spotting turtles, birds, and other local wildlife in their natural habitats.

Yates Cider Mill ice cream shop in Rochester Hills, MI🍦 Ice Cream
Photo: Yates Cider Mill
4.7(6,829)$5 mi · Rochester Hills

Yates Cider Mill is a beloved Michigan fall destination where families can watch cider being pressed using historic equipment, enjoy warm donuts straight from the fryer, and explore the scenic grounds along the Clinton River. This working cider mill has been creating cherished autumn memories for generations since 1876, offering an authentic farm experience that kids absolutely love.

🕑 1-2 hours including shopping, watching the cider press, enjoying treats, and exploring the riverside grounds
